Laser Photonics CleanTech Technology Being Utilized for Airplane Hangar Maintenance

ⓘ This article is third-party content and does not represent the views of this site. We make no guarantees regarding its accuracy or completeness.

Laser Photonics Corporation (NASDAQ: LASE), ("LPC"), a leading global industrial developer of CleanTech laser systems for laser cleaning and other material applications, announces key applications for its CleanTech Handheld LPC-2000-CTHD laser blasting system.

This CleanTech laser blasting system is being utilized by operators in Florida for airplane hangar maintenance. The cutting-edge technology provides a cost-effective and time-efficient method of cleaning airplane hangars of rust and other compounds. Due to this and the product's adaptive nature, it has been increasingly adopted for MRO applications around the country by those working in the aerospace and defense industry.
